Heating and Cooking:
One of the most common uses of heat in daily life is for heating and cooking purposes. Whether it's using a stove to prepare meals, boiling water for a cup of coffee, or warming up the house during cold weather, heat is essential for our basic survival needs. The invention of fire was a pivotal moment in human history, allowing us to cook food, stay warm, and ward off predators. Today, modern society has advanced heating and cooking technologies, such as gas stoves, microwaves, and electric heaters, making it easier and more convenient to utilize heat in our daily routines.
Industrial Applications:
Heat is also crucial in various industrial applications, ranging from manufacturing processes to energy production. Factories and plants use heat to melt metals, shape plastics, and generate electricity, among other tasks. The automotive industry, for instance, relies heavily on heat to power engines and manufacture vehicles. Additionally, heat is utilized in industries like textiles, pharmaceuticals, and electronics, where precise temperature control is necessary for production efficiency and product quality.
Home Comfort and Climate Control:
In residential settings, heat is essential for maintaining comfort and climate control, especially during extreme weather conditions. Heating, ventilation, and air conditioning (HVAC) systems regulate indoor temperature and humidity levels, ensuring a comfortable living environment. From central heating systems to portable heaters and air conditioners, people rely on heat to stay warm in winter and cool in summer. Additionally, heat is used in water heaters, clothes dryers, and other household appliances that enhance our daily comfort and convenience.
Renewable Energy Sources:
With the growing focus on sustainability and environmental conservation, humans are increasingly turning to renewable energy sources to meet their heating needs. Solar panels, geothermal systems, and biomass boilers are examples of clean technologies that harness heat from the sun, earth, and organic matter to provide warmth and energy. By reducing reliance on fossil fuels and minimizing carbon emissions, renewable heat solutions offer a more sustainable way to power homes, businesses, and communities while mitigating climate change effects.
